Transaction 3c25d43450feaf312a4504f6303c88803c2dd4a190fb3a07532eb17f1f1ecea4
1 Input
1 Output
-
3c25d43450feaf312a4504f6303c88803c2dd4a190fb3a07532eb17f1f1ecea4:0
- value
- 42106577
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56eddda34a29e90ae61107b25a078b1901d56bb3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ve4hfMJ7iem9DEWuzZUrYNwGMLPLyafp